Comprehensive Service Overview
Garage door repair in Sargentville usually starts with a thorough check of the door's balance, tracks, rollers, and tension components. Homeowners often notice problems like a door that won't close fully, reverses unexpectedly, or makes unusual noises—common in this region's demanding climate.
Springs and cables bear the brunt of heavy lifting in windy, salty conditions, leading to fraying or snaps that demand careful replacement for safety. Tracks can bend or misalign on settling foundations typical of older coastal homes, while rollers wear out faster from grit and moisture.
Opener repairs cover popular brands like L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ie, fixing remotes, keypads, safety sensors, and motor issues. Expect multi-point inspections that include weather seals to combat Maine's freeze-thaw and humidity, ensuring smooth operation year-round.
In rural setups, repairs might involve custom adjustments for non-standard doors on barns or workshops. Homeowners appreciate clear options presented upfront, with focus on safety—especially avoiding DIY on high-tension springs—and follow-up tests for reliable performance. This approach keeps garages functional amid local weather patterns.

Regional Characteristics
Sargentville sits in a rural, coastal part of Hancock County with a mix of older historic homes and scattered newer developments. The terrain is uneven with rocky shores and wooded hills, and housing density stays low. Harsh winters bring heavy snow, ice, and freeze-thaw cycles, while humid summers and salt-laden winds from Penobscot Bay accelerate corrosion on metal components. Many properties feature attached garages suited to the local climate, but older structures may have settling foundations affecting door alignment.
Common Issues
Residents commonly encounter rust on tracks, hinges, and springs due to sea air, frozen rollers or mechanisms in cold snaps, worn cables or broken springs from repeated heavy use amid windy conditions, and opener failures from power fluctuations or sensor issues. Off-track doors happen more often on uneven terrain, and grinding noises signal neglected lubrication against Maine's variable weather.
